Bästa AI-alternativen till OpenHands att prova 2025
Om du har testat OpenHands som din autonoma kodningsagent och undrar vad som finns där ute – särskilt för VS Code-arbetsflöden, teamsäkerhetsbehov eller budgetbegränsningar – då är du på rätt plats. I den här praktiska, lösningsorienterade guiden går vi igenom de bästa AI-alternativen till OpenHands, var de briljerar och när du ska välja respektive alternativ.
Förresten, OpenHands (tidigare OpenDevin) satte standarden för agentbaserad kodning genom att låta en AI agera som en praktisk utvecklare – modifiera kod, köra kommandon, surfa och anropa API:er inom en kontrollerad sandbox. Det erbjuds av All Hands AI med både SaaS- och egenhostade alternativ som riktar sig mot företagsanpassning och har grundlig dokumentation som lyfter fram dess verktygsparitet med mänskliga utvecklare. Ändå finns det övertygande alternativ som kanske passar din stack, IDE eller kostnadsmodell bättre.
Snabba val: Vilket OpenHands-alternativ passar ditt användningsfall?
- Vill du ha djup VS Code-integration och autonoma flerstegsplaner? Prova Roo Code (aka Cline).
- Föredrar du terminal-first, Git-native parprogrammering? Kolla in Aider.
- Behöver du lättviktig, lokal-first hacking? Goose och SWE-agent är bra utgångspunkter.
- Älskar du inline-copiloter men vill ha öppna verktyg? Continue.dev och Codeium/Windsurf är starka.
- Säkerhetskänsliga eller air-gapped team? Föredra open source, egenhostade agenter (Roo Code, Aider, SWE-agent).
Vad gör OpenHands populärt (och vad du kanske vill ha annorlunda)
OpenHands kärna är att den beter sig som en riktig utvecklare: den kan redigera filer, köra shell-kommandon, söka efter sammanhang och orkestrera komplexa steg med verktyg. Den stöder flera LLM:er och företag kan driftsätta den lokalt eller som hanterad SaaS. Om du ersätter eller kompletterar den kommer du sannolikt att bry dig om:
- IDE-integration: Behöver du ett native VS Code-arbetsflöde kontra en webbapp eller terminal?
- Autonomi kontra kontroll: Hands-off-agenter kan vara kraftfulla – men ibland vill du ha tätare mänsklig inblandning.
- Lokal kontra moln: För PII/kodsäkerhet eller latens kan lokala modeller och egenhosting vara viktigt.
- Kostnad och prestanda: Kontexthantering, modellval och exekveringsstil påverkar utgifterna och hastigheten.
De bästa AI-alternativen till OpenHands 2025
Nedan följer ledande alternativ som ofta citeras i utvecklargrupper och sammanställningar under 2025.
1) Roo Code (Cline): Autonom agent inuti VS Code
- Varför det är ett toppval: Roo Code (tidigare Roo/Cline) bäddar in en autonom agent direkt i VS Code, vilket möjliggör omstruktureringar av flera filer, stegvis planering och terminalanvändning i din editor. För utvecklare som lever i VS Code kan detta vara mer naturligt än ett separat UI.
- Djup VS Code-integration och välbekant UX.
- Autonomi för flerstegsuppgifter med synlig motivering och kontroller.
- Gemenskapens momentum och aktiv utveckling som ett open source-projekt.
- Bästa upplevelsen är i VS Code; team på JetBrains eller Neovim kanske föredrar andra verktyg.
- Kvalitet och kostnad varierar med modellval och kontextstrategi; användare rapporterar att Roo hanterar kontext effektivt jämfört med vissa andra.
- Läs mer: Funktionjämförelser och beskrivningar av Roo Codes autonoma VS Code-metod finns i tredjepartsjämförelser.
Idealisk för: VS Code-centrerade team som vill ha en autonom agent som planerar, utför och redigerar i din arbetsyta utan att lämna din IDE.
2) Aider: Git-Native Pair Programmer i din terminal
- Varför det är anmärkningsvärt: Aider är älskad av terminal-first-utvecklare. Den fungerar direkt med din repo, committar ändringar i små diffar och uppmuntrar granskningsbar, inkrementell utveckling.
- Git-first-arbetsflöde med finkornig kontroll och granskningsbarhet.
- Utmärkt för omstruktureringar, testdriven utveckling och kodgranskningsloopar.
- Mindre "autonom agent" än OpenHands – mer kollaborativ parprogrammerare.
- Terminalfokus kan vara mindre tillgängligt för icke-CLI-användare.
- Gemenskapens puls: Utvecklare jämför Aider med andra terminalcentrerade verktyg och agentbaserade assistenter i forumdiskussioner.
Idealisk för: Utvecklare som vill ha exakt kontroll, ren commithistorik och en parprogrammeringskänsla framför helt autonoma körningar.
3) SWE-agent: Uppgiftsorienterad programvaruutvecklingsagent
- Varför det är intressant: SWE-agent är designad kring strukturerade programvaruutvecklingsuppgifter och riktmärken och fokuserar på att dekomponera arbete, använda verktyg och utföra stegplaner.
- Forskningsinspirerad metod för kodningsautonomi.
- Ofta lättare att anpassa för specifika uppgiftstyper eller utvärderingsramverk.
- Kan kräva mer installation och anpassning än editor-first-verktyg.
- Tillgänglighet: Finns med bland open source-alternativ till OpenHands i kurerade kataloger.
Idealisk för: Team som experimenterar med agentforskning eller bygger specialiserade arbetsflöden kring repeterbara programvaruuppgifter.
4) Goose: Lättviktig lokal-first-agent för snabba iterationer
- Varför utvecklare provar det: Goose strävar efter att vara enkelt och snabbt, ofta parat med lokala modeller för integritet eller kostnadskontroll.
- Minimal overhead; fungerar bra i lokala/integritets-first-kontexter.
- Bra för små korrigeringar, kodskanning och snabb prototyputveckling.
- Mindre funktionsrik än företagsorienterade agenter.
- Var det dyker upp: Ingår i 2025 års assistentlistor tillsammans med OpenHands, Roo Code och Aider.
Idealisk för: Enskilda utvecklare eller små team som värdesätter enkelhet och lokala körningar framför djupa integrationer.
5) Continue.dev: Öppen, utökbar copilot inuti din IDE
- Vad det är: Continue.dev är en öppen, IDE-integrerad copilot som stöder prompter, kontextfönster och anpassningsbara modellbackends.
- Utökningsbar och modellagnostisk, lämplig för både lokala och molnbaserade LLM:er.
- Fantastisk "assistent"-upplevelse med inline-kompletteringar och kommandon.
- Inte en fullständig autonom agent – passar bäst med mänsklig tillsyn.
- Ecosystemstatus: Finns ofta med i aktuella sammanställningar av kodningsassistenter.
Idealisk för: Utvecklare som vill ha en flexibel, öppen copilot som passar in i befintliga editorarbetsflöden.
6) Codeium (Windsurf): Fullfjädrad copilot med företagsriktlinjer
- Vad det är: Codeium/Windsurf tillhandahåller kraftfull automatisk komplettering och chatt med företagsfunktioner, stark språktäckning och integritetskontroller.
- Mogen produkt med admin-kontroller, SSO och policyintegrationer.
- Högkvalitativa kompletteringar; robust support och dokumentation.
- Mer copilot än autonom agent; autonomifunktioner varierar beroende på installation.
- Sammanställningsomnämnanden: Visas i 2025 års assistentlistor bredvid open source-alternativ.
Idealisk för: Organisationer som prioriterar support, styrning och tillförlitlig automatisk komplettering framför experimentell autonomi.
7) Kilocode: Lovande agentbaserad assistent
- Vad du behöver veta: Kilocode förekommer ofta i communitydiskussioner tillsammans med Roo Code/Cline och väcker intresse som ett alternativt agent.
- Communityfeedback: Vissa utvecklare citerar Roos bättre kontextkontroll och stabilitet jämfört med Kilocode, men upplevelserna varierar beroende på modell och projektstorlek.
- Varför prova det: Om du undersöker området är det värt en testkörning för din specifika repo och dina uppgifter.
Idealisk för: Tidiga användare som jämför agentbeteende över verkliga uppgifter.
OpenHands kontra alternativ: En snabb överblick
- Autonomi: OpenHands och Roo Code lutar åt agentbaserat; Aider och Continue.dev agerar mer som copiloter/parprogrammerare.
- IDE kontra Terminal: Roo Code och Continue.dev lyser i VS Code; Aider är terminal-native.
- Företag: OpenHands och Codeium/Windsurf erbjuder starkare företagsalternativ; Roo Code håller på att komma ikapp, med communityverktyg.
- Lokal-first: Goose och Aider är bra för lokal kontroll; Continue.dev stöder också lokala modeller.
Kurerade listor och jämförelser kan hjälpa dig att kartlägga preferenser – se tredjepartsöversikter och kataloger för aktuella ögonblicksbilder.
Hur man väljer: Ett 10-minuters beslutsramverk
- VS Code hela dagen? Föredra Roo Code eller Continue.dev.
- Behöver du "kör en plan och rapportera tillbaka"? OpenHands eller Roo Code.
- Föredrar du stegvisa, granskningsbara diffar? Aider.
- Air-gapped eller strikta IP-kontroller? Open source + lokala modeller (Aider, Roo Code, Goose, SWE-agent).
- Företagsefterlevnad? OpenHands eller Codeium/Windsurf.
- Använd lokala modeller och snäva kontextfönster (Roo Code, Aider, Goose).
- För stora omstruktureringar, mät tokenanvändning och lägg till riktlinjer.
- Vill du ha delade, reproducerbara sessioner och diffar? Aiders Git-arbetsflöde är utmärkt.
- Behöver du editor-native PR-flöden? Roo Code + VS Code Git-verktyg.
Verkliga scenarier och rekommendationer
- Stor äldre omstrukturering (monorepo):
- Börja med Roo Code för planering och utförande av flera filer, använd mänskliga checkpoints per milstolpe. Komplettera med Aider för säkra, granulära diffar på högriskmoduler.
- Kör Aider eller Roo Code med en lokal modell och begränsad internetåtkomst. Lägg till pre-commit hooks och statisk analys.
- Snabb prototyputveckling/hackathon:
- Goose eller Roo Code för hastighet; inaktivera tung kontext för att hålla kostnaderna nere. Använd Continue.dev för inline-förslag.
- Introduktion av nyanställda:
- Continue.dev + Aider för att förklara kod, generera tester och föreslå säkra omstruktureringar med granskningsbara commits.
Installations tips för en smidig övergång från OpenHands
- Modellval: Börja med en stark kod-LLM (t.ex. kodspecialiserade modeller) och testa prompter på din repos mönster.
- Kontextdisciplin: Begränsa filantal, använd repo-kartor och föredra diff-baserade redigeringar för att undvika onödig churn.
- Riktlinjer: Begränsa shell-körning, sandboxa externa anrop och kräv godkännanden för beroendeändringar.
- Riktmärken: Återskapa några OpenHands-uppgifter (felkorrigering, funktionsstubbe, testgenerering) och jämför agentutdatakvalitet, tid och tokenkostnad.
Värt att notera: Använda Sider.AI i din stack
Relevanspoäng för detta ämne: 8/10.
Om du dokumenterar resultat, jämför utdata eller omvandlar agentkörningar till rapporter kan Sider.AI hjälpa dig att sammanfatta diffar, generera PR-beskrivningar och skapa besluts PM från råa loggar. Det är praktiskt för att omvandla röriga agentutskrifter till rena, delbara artefakter, så att team kan granska vad AI:n gjorde och varför – innan de slås samman. Det kan skärpa tillsynen utan att döda hastigheten.
Viktiga takeaways
- OpenHands är fortfarande en stark autonom agent med företagsalternativ. Om du vill ha samma anda inuti VS Code, prova Roo Code.
- Föredrar du kontrollerbara, inkrementella commits? Aider är din vän.
- För lokala-first- eller lättviktsbehov är Goose och SWE-agent praktiska val.
- Om du behöver en robust copilot med företagsriktlinjer levererar Codeium/Windsurf och Continue.dev.
- Pilottesta flera verktyg på samma uppgifter. Mät hastighet, noggrannhet, tokenutgifter och utvecklartillfredsställelse.
FAQ
F1:Vilka är de bästa AI-alternativen till OpenHands 2025?
De bästa alternativen inkluderar Roo Code (Cline) för VS Code-autonomi, Aider för terminalbaserad parprogrammering, Continue.dev för öppen IDE-copilot, Codeium/Windsurf för företagsfunktioner och Goose eller SWE-agent för lättviktiga eller lokala-first-arbetsflöden.
F2:Vilket OpenHands-alternativ integreras bäst med VS Code?
Roo Code (tidigare Cline) är specialbyggd för VS Code med autonom planering och redigering av flera filer, vilket gör det till det mest naturliga OpenHands-alternativet inuti den IDE:n.
F3:Finns det ett egenhostat alternativ till OpenHands för säkerhetskänslig kod?
Ja. Roo Code, Aider, Goose och SWE-agent är open source och kan paras ihop med lokala modeller, vilket gör dem till starka egenhostade alternativ till OpenHands.
F4:Hur jämför sig Aider med OpenHands för autonomi?
Aider föredrar ett Git-native, human-in-the-loop-arbetsflöde med inkrementella diffar, medan OpenHands är mer fullständigt autonom med bredare verktygsanvändning och sandboxed-körning.
F5:Vad ska jag utvärdera när jag byter från OpenHands?
Testa samma uppgifter över verktyg, jämför modellkostnad och kontexthantering, genomdriv riktlinjer för shell- eller beroendeändringar och mät kodkvalitet, hastighet och granskningsinsats.